Typical Applications
The HMC1021LP4E is ideal for:
• Log –> Root-Mean-Square (RMS) Conversion
• Tx/Rx Signal Strength Indication (TSSI/RSSI)
• RF Power Amplifier Efficiency Control
• Receiver Automatic Gain Control
• Transmitter Power Control
• Envelope Tracking
• PA Linearization
Features
Broadband Single-Ended RF Input
RMS Detector with ±1 dB Detection
Accuracy to 3.9 GHz
Input Dynamic Range: -62 dBm to +8 dBm
±1 dB Envelope Detection Accuracy over
20 dB Input Range
Envelope Detection Bandwidth > 150MHz
Digitally Programmable Integration Bandwidth
Power-Down Mode
24 Lead 4x4mm SMT Package: 16mm²

General Descriptions
The HMC1021LP4E is an RMS power detector with
an integrated high bandwidth envelope detector. The
RMS output is a temperature compensated, monoton-
ic, linear-in-dB representation of real RF signal power,
measured over an input sensing range of 70 dB. The
envelope detector provides an accurate voltage output
which is linearly proportional to the envelope ampli-
tude of the RF input signal for modulation bandwidths
up to 150 MHz. The high bandwidth envelope detec-
tion of the HMC1021LP4E makes it ideal for detecting
broadband and high crest factor RF signals commonly
used in CDMA2000, WCDMA, and LTE systems. Ad-
ditionally, the instantaneous envelope output can be
used to create fast, excessive RF power protection,
PA linearization, and efficiency enhancing envelope-
tracking PA implementations.
The HMC1021LP4E’s RMS detector integration band-
width is digitally programmable via input pins SCI1-4
over a range of more than 4 decades. This allows the
user to dynamically set the operation bandwidth and
also permits the detection of different types of modula-
tions on the same platform.
Electrical Specifications I
The HMC1021LP4E features an internal op-amp at the
RMS output stage, which accommodates slope and
intercept adjustments and supports a wide range of
applications.
